首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

可以将Danfojs Series对象提供给D3js data()绑定方法吗?

可以将Danfojs Series对象提供给D3js data()绑定方法。

Danfojs是一个基于JavaScript的数据操作和分析库,它提供了类似于Pandas的数据结构和功能。Series对象是Danfojs中的一种数据结构,类似于一维数组或列。

D3js是一个用于创建数据可视化的JavaScript库,它提供了丰富的功能和方法。其中data()方法用于将数据绑定到选择集上,以便进行后续的操作和可视化。

在将Danfojs Series对象提供给D3js data()绑定方法时,需要将Series对象转换为D3js所需的数据格式。可以通过调用Series对象的to_json()方法将其转换为JSON格式的数据,然后再传递给D3js的data()方法进行绑定。

以下是一个示例代码:

代码语言:txt
复制
// 假设有一个名为series的Danfojs Series对象
var series = new dfd.Series([1, 2, 3, 4, 5]);

// 将Series对象转换为JSON格式的数据
var data = series.to_json();

// 使用D3js的data()方法将数据绑定到选择集上
var selection = d3.select("body")
  .selectAll("p")
  .data(data);

// 可以继续进行后续的操作和可视化
selection.enter()
  .append("p")
  .text(function(d) { return d; });

在这个示例中,首先创建了一个名为series的Danfojs Series对象,然后通过调用to_json()方法将其转换为JSON格式的数据。接下来,使用D3js的data()方法将数据绑定到选择集上,并进行后续的操作和可视化。

腾讯云相关产品和产品介绍链接地址:

  • 腾讯云官网:https://cloud.tencent.com/
  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 云数据库 MySQL 版:https://cloud.tencent.com/product/cdb_mysql
  • 人工智能平台(AI Lab):https://cloud.tencent.com/product/ailab
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 区块链服务(TBC):https://cloud.tencent.com/product/tbc
  • 腾讯云元宇宙解决方案:https://cloud.tencent.com/solution/metaverse
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券